Output 123652f62b15c72245f12f75777a624edb636dc951adbf4a5be53d10738a06a2:3
- value
- 8835037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0d57fec58e943071ed74a70a3f2bb6a8388e1ac5 OP_EQUAL
- address
- 32ua83w4JbqREDCRyxYkGBzV6r66Ff3pY4
- transaction
- 123652f62b15c72245f12f75777a624edb636dc951adbf4a5be53d10738a06a2